What Is Cellulite and What Causes It?

Cellulite is not simply a layer of excess fat. It is the result of a complex structural interaction between fat cells, connective tissue, and the skin.

Understanding this distinction is what separates effective clinical treatment from ineffective topical creams and generic massage.

In cellulite-prone areas, fat lobules push upward against the skin while fibrous connective tissue bands — called fibrous septa — pull downward, creating the uneven, dimpled surface characteristic of cellulite. Several physiological factors contribute to this:

  • Hormonal influence: Oestrogen plays a significant role in cellulite development, which is why it predominantly affects women. Hormonal shifts during puberty, pregnancy, and menopause can trigger or worsen cellulite.
  • Genetic predisposition: The structure and distribution of fibrous septa is partly inherited, explaining why cellulite patterns often run in families.
  • Poor lymphatic and vascular circulation: Reduced blood flow and impaired lymphatic drainage cause fluid retention and metabolic waste accumulation in the tissue, worsening the appearance of cellulite.
  • Skin laxity: As collagen and elastin production decline with age, the skin becomes thinner and less able to conceal the underlying structural irregularity.
  • Sedentary lifestyle and diet: While cellulite affects people of all body types, poor circulation, dehydration, and a diet high in processed foods can exacerbate the condition.

Effective cellulite treatment must address at least one — and ideally several — of these underlying mechanisms. This is why medical-grade treatments produce superior results to topical creams, which cannot penetrate deep enough to affect the fibrous septa or vascular system.

Grades of Cellulite

Cellulite is clinically graded to guide treatment selection and set realistic expectations:

  • Grade 1 (Mild): Smooth skin when standing; dimpling only visible when skin is pinched. Responds well to treatment with consistent results.
  • Grade 2 (Moderate): Dimpling visible when standing but not when lying down. Good candidate for most treatment modalities.
  • Grade 3 (Severe): Dimpling visible in all positions — standing and lying down. Responds to treatment, though a more intensive and sustained programme is required.

Your doctor will assess your cellulite grade during consultation and recommend the appropriate treatment intensity and course length.

Our Cellulite Treatment Protocols

Your treating doctor will recommend the most appropriate protocol — or combination — following a detailed body assessment at your consultation.

Radiofrequency (RF) Body Contouring

Radiofrequency energy is delivered into the deep dermis and subcutaneous tissue, generating controlled heat that stimulates collagen production, tightens lax skin, and disrupts the fibrous septa responsible for dimpling. RF body contouring is one of the most clinically validated treatments for cellulite and skin laxity — producing progressive improvements in skin firmness and smoothness over a course of sessions. Zero downtime.

Acoustic Wave Therapy (Shockwave / ESWT)

High-energy acoustic waves are delivered into cellulite-affected tissue, mechanically breaking down the fibrous septa, stimulating lymphatic drainage, and triggering collagen neogenesis. Shockwave therapy has a strong clinical evidence base for cellulite reduction and is particularly effective for Grade 2–3 cellulite on the thighs and buttocks.

Vacuum-Assisted Mechanical Massage (Endermologie-Type)

A mechanical treatment combining suction and rolling to mobilise the skin and subcutaneous tissue, improve lymphatic drainage, break down fibrous adhesions, and stimulate circulation. Particularly effective as a complementary protocol alongside RF or shockwave therapy, and for reducing fluid retention that worsens cellulite appearance.

Injectable Mesotherapy for Cellulite

A series of micro-injections delivering a customised blend of circulation-enhancing, fat-reducing, and collagen-stimulating actives directly into the cellulite-affected tissue. Mesotherapy improves vascular and lymphatic flow, reduces localised fat accumulation, and progressively improves skin texture from within.

Body Skin Booster (Skin Laxity and Texture)

Injectable skin boosters containing polynucleotides or diluted hyaluronic acid delivered into the dermis of the thighs, buttocks, or abdomen — improving skin hydration, elasticity, and overall quality in areas where cellulite and skin laxity coexist.

Combination Cellulite Reduction Programme

A structured multi-session plan combining two or more modalities — typically RF with shockwave or mesotherapy — for more advanced cellulite or patients seeking faster, more comprehensive results. This is the most effective approach for Grade 2–3 cellulite.

What to Expect:

Your Treatment Journey

Step 1 — Medical Consultation and Body Assessment

A DHA-licensed doctor performs a detailed assessment of the affected areas, grades your cellulite, reviews your medical history and lifestyle, and identifies the most appropriate treatment protocol for your goals and timeline.

Step 2 — Treatment Planning

A personalised course of treatment is designed — including the modalities selected, number of sessions, spacing, and any complementary home-care recommendations.

Step 3 — In-Clinic Treatment

Your selected protocol is performed. Most body contouring sessions last 30–60 minutes depending on the areas treated and the modality used. Most treatments are comfortable; shockwave therapy may produce a mild percussive sensation.

Step 4 — Post-Treatment Care

Hydration, light compression, and lymphatic-stimulating recommendations are provided immediately following treatment to optimise results and support the body’s regenerative response.

Step 5 — Follow-Up and Maintenance

Progress is assessed at each follow-up. Most patients see meaningful improvement after 4–8 sessions. Maintenance sessions every 2–3 months help sustain and build upon results over time.

Supporting Your Results

Maximising and maintaining cellulite treatment results requires active participation between sessions:

  • Stay well-hydrated — drink at least 2–3 litres of water daily to support lymphatic drainage and skin health
  • Maintain a balanced diet low in processed foods, excess salt, and refined sugars — all of which worsen fluid retention
  • Engage in regular physical activity, particularly cardiovascular exercise and strength training, to support circulation and muscle tone
  • Dry brushing before showering stimulates lymphatic flow and complements in-clinic treatment
  • Wear light compression garments if recommended by your doctor following treatment sessions
  • Avoid prolonged sitting or standing in one position — move regularly throughout the day
  • Apply any prescribed topical treatment as directed — prescription-grade formulations outperform over-the-counter creams
  • Attend all scheduled sessions — cellulite improvement is cumulative and requires consistent treatment

Frequently Asked Questions — Cellulite Treatment Dubai

Cellulite cannot be permanently eliminated, as it is rooted in the structural anatomy of your connective tissue — which is influenced by genetics and hormones. However, with a well-designed clinical treatment programme, most patients achieve a significant and sustained reduction in cellulite’s visibility and severity. Maintenance sessions and a healthy lifestyle help preserve these results long-term.

Most patients begin to notice visible improvement after 4–6 sessions. A full initial course typically comprises 6–10 sessions depending on the modality and the grade of cellulite. Results continue to improve in the weeks following each session as collagen remodelling and lymphatic circulation respond progressively. Most protocols are comfortable and well-tolerated. Radiofrequency treatment produces a warming sensation. Shockwave therapy may produce a mild percussive or tapping sensation that some patients describe as mildly uncomfortable, particularly over bony areas. Mesotherapy injections involve the same mild sensation as any micro-injection. Topical numbing cream can be applied before injection-based treatments if needed.
